Project/Implementation Management
Posted: 06 Mar 08 8:24 AM
|
Ok here is what we are looking at. Basically a new top level mainview. We like the SalesProcess functionality and customization and would probably be cool with copying the out of the box opportunity system and just modify it for this use, but we are using opportunities for sales.
My question; Can the Opportunity Sales Process system be hacked to allow for two distinct usages and connected to different main views?
Or
Is there a 3rd party project/implementation management system on the market for SLX?
We are currently on 6.2 but are quickly moving towards 7.2. |

Re: Project/Implementation Management
Posted: 07 Mar 08 4:05 PM
|
you could still use Opportunities, but create a separate mainview for the project/implementation management screens. Then filter out the projects based on opportunity type. (i.e. the sales stuff gets displayed in the standard opp main view, the project stuff is displayed in the project implementation main view. You can even set code that if you come across a different typed record you can automatically forward to the appropriate mainview.
Then you can use the sales processes as you see fit, appropriately.
I've done this before for clients with disparate needs and multiple business segments for opportunities. |
